WebSep 15, 2024 · The plasma membrane is semipermeable, meaning that some things can enter the cell, and some things cannot. Molecules that cannot easily pass through the bilayer include ions and small hydrophilic molecules, such as glucose, and macromolecules, including proteins and RNA. We make the approximation that the pressure factors and mean ionic activity coefficients are unity. … WebThe semi-permeable nature of cell membranes allows cells to exchange nutrients and wastes with the blood while otherwise maintaining control over their own contents. Whether a given molecule can get through a cell membrane depends on such factors as the size and polarity of the molecule.
WebThe process of movement of solvent through a semipermeable membrane from the solution to the pure solvent by applying excess pressure on the solution side is called reverse osmosis. Reverse osmosis is a membrane treatment process primarily used to separate dissolved solutes from water.
